Engines



In aeronautics operations, the proper functioning of engines is vital to complementing the blades system's wind resistant abilities in helicopters. The UH60 helicopter is equipped with two General Electric T700-GE-701D engines, each providing 1,890 shaft horsepower. These turboshaft engines are crucial elements that power the main rotor transmission, tail blades system, and various other vital helicopter systems. The engines play an essential role in generating the required power to raise the airplane, manage its trip, and make certain a safe procedure.


The integrity and performance of these engines are essential consider the UH60's overall functional effectiveness and security. Transmission System





An indispensable part of the UH60 helicopter's performance and performance is its transmission system. The transmission system in a UH60 helicopter is liable for moving power from the engines to the major blades and tail rotor systems. This important part makes sure that the helicopter can steer efficiently and preserve security during trip operations.


The transmission system in the UH60 helicopter consists of numerous components, including the main gearbox, intermediate transmission, tail transmission, and drive shafts. Each of these components plays a critical role in guaranteeing that power is dispersed effectively throughout the aircraft.


The main gearbox is especially vital as it moves power from the engines to the major blades system, allowing the helicopter to lift off the ground and attain forward, backward, and side movement. The tail transmission, on the various other hand, transfers power to the tail blades, which assists combat the major rotor's torque and supplies directional control.
